Designer Steve Meretzky had a heavy freelance workload during Superhero League of Hoboken's development. As such, during the last months of 1993, he had to contact a friend of his, Leo DaCosta, to help with the game's programming. This collaboration led to the two of them and another friend, Mike Dornbrook, to start their own studio, Boffo Games.
